About the location

CONGRESBURY

Mendip Hills AONB 3.5 miles; Weston-super-Mare 8 miles; Bristol 12 miles.

Congresbury is a village and civil parish resting in Somerset, England. Discover a selection of pubs, restaurants and takeaways for some fine food options and real ale, as well as many independent shops and supermarkets for your amenities, such as a local butcher, baker, and a deli. Mendip Spring Golf Club is nearby with a family-friendly restaurant, as well as the popular Strawberry Line footpath for walkers and cyclists to enjoy traffic-free countryside. For getting around, the local bus stops link the village with Bristol, the thriving seaside town of Weston-super-Mere, and other local attractions. Bristol offers many historical hot spots, including Victorian The Clifton Suspension Bridge, the Bristol Museum & Art Gallery and Brunel's SS Great Britain, all well-worth exploring. You are within reach of some lovely white sandy beaches for those lazy afternoons sunbathing, or take the opportunity to try your hand at some watersports. A charming base for exploring the country and coast of Somerset.
